Hey yall--- I got a new custom I just started tonight and thought I would post a few pics!!!!What we have here is a mounted German scout ready to do his part in the BoB!!! All this custom is --is a 21stC BoB German fig and a PTF fig---I pulled them both apart and used the top half of the German(head,arms,chest) and the glued them to the lower half of the PTF fig(waist,legs)!!!! I then cut the legs off just above the boots and glued on the German boots!!!!All that is needed now is to paint the pants a gray color---maybe white!!!!The horse is from a PTF set that I got for about $2.50 and all I did to it was put a saddle blanket under the saddle and tighten down the saddle to the horse!!!!I might put on the stirrups later and add some gear!!!
